In many Western nations, gay marriage was legalized, and workplace protections for LGB people expanded. With these legal victories, some cisgender (non-trans) gay and lesbian people felt the fight was "over." But for trans people—especially trans women of color—the fight has intensified. While LGB people were securing marriage licenses, trans people were fighting for the right to use a bathroom, receive healthcare, or exist in the military. The relationship between the transgender community and LGBTQ+ culture is symbiotic. The trans community helped build the infrastructure, language, and spirit of resistance that defines modern queer life. In return, the collective power of the LGBTQ+ coalition provides a vital platform for trans advocacy, safety, and celebration. As culture continues to evolve, the voices of trans individuals remain essential to pushing the boundaries of what it means to live authentically.
